Although Night of Champions has traditionally been built around titleholders putting their championships at risk, Saturday’s show in Saudi Arabia may be defined just as much by the high-stakes matches that do not have a belt directly on the line.
The card will spotlight the finals of the King and Queen of the Ring tournaments, with both winners earning world championship opportunities at SummerSlam. Oba Femi is set to meet Jey Uso in the King of the Ring final, while Iyo Sky faces women’s world champion Liv Morgan in the Queen of the Ring final. Morgan enters that bout with ambitions beyond the tournament, as she is also looking to unify her title with the women’s WWE championship.
Elsewhere on the show, Bron Breakker and Seth Rollins will try to bring their heated rivalry to a definitive close inside a steel cage. Their issues have been simmering for some time, dating back to Breakker’s violent removal of Rollins from The Vision, and the cage stipulation is designed to leave little room for excuses.
The expected main event brings the undisputed WWE championship into focus, with Cody Rhodes defending in a triple threat match against Gunther and Sami Zayn. Rhodes and Gunther have been circling each other for weeks, but Zayn’s involvement has complicated matters. After walking out while Gunther trapped Rhodes in a sleeper hold, Zayn later served as special guest referee for Rhodes vs. Gunther two weeks ago. He counted Rhodes’ pinfall in that match, but his role in the escalating tension still angered “The American Nightmare.” On Saturday, all three will have the chance to settle the score in the ring.
